GRUMPY THE EUNUCH
We got Grumpy from
a couple at the Dallas, North Carolina Flea Market a week before Christmas,
2006.
He is a dark chocolate brindle American Pit Bull Terrier (APBT). I was told his
lineage is Jeep, Redboy, and Jocko,
but with no papers available due to a supposed fire, he could be a toy poodle!
He is a bright and
handsome boy with a huge heart and a willingness to play anytime, anywhere, with
anyone.
He doesn't have a vicious bone in his body and is a great example of what
wonderful companions this fine breed can make.
Grumpy was placed
for about four months with what I thought was a dog lover. I was wrong!
He was picked up by the Humane Society and they called me due to his microchip.
He was underweight,
timid, flea bitten, scarred, and had a broken leg! We don't know what he went
through during our
separation, but he returned to the fold and became an active part of the family again.
When you adopt a
pet they become your responsibility: family for life. Sometimes things don't
work out
and despite your best effort, you have to part ways. When this happens, you have
a
responsibility to the pet, unless they are outright dangerous, to place them
where it is better
for them too!
I am glad Grumpy made it back. We helped him heal. We love him and wanted to
do our best to find him
someone to love who has the time and energy required that this great dog
deserved.
We were looking for an experienced owner who
preferably had experience with Pit Bulls and
a fenced yard, but he had to remain a house dog, not a yard dog or kennel dog.
I was fortunate enough to be able to get in touch
with Nicole from
Brandon Bond's All
or Nothing Pit Bull Rescue,
and she got me in touch with a fine young
man, named Jamie, living in
Marion, South Carolina.
Jamie, his son, Xakary, Grumpy, Marecho,
and I got together in Columbia on May 29th, and the rest is history!
Grumpy has a great new home and an even bigger family and we are all thrilled.
We will always miss Grumpy, but we know he has an awesome new home!
Thanks, Jamie, Nicole and Brandon!
